I do own a Q6600 myself.....lot# L745....


I am somewhat of a very lazy OC'er......the cpu is runing on an Asus X38 board, a Maximus Formula.

Leaving all setting at auto except for forcing my PCI-e speed to run at 100MHz, cpu voltage set to 1.35V, NB voltage at 1.5V, and RAM voltage at 2.0V, I've been able to run my cpu at 3.6GHz. That's stable under hour after hour of OCCT.

I have had it boot at 3.9GHz, 1.51V, all other setting again left in auto, but fails OCCT after just a couple of minutes.

Not really sure which or what setting to try tweaking, but 3.6 @ 1.35V seems to me to be a decent OC. My temps, under watercooling, really never seem to hit more than 52C on the "hotter" cores of the two pairs of cores. (The other "core" never gets near 50C running OCCT at 3.6GHz.)

Everest gives my VID at 1.238V.

Guess I'll just let sleeping dogs lie and be very satisfied that it does what it does.
